– In-Service Twinax/Triax Connectors from Trompeter Will Support Both Retrofitted and New 40 Mbps Avionics Platforms –
MESA, AZ (November 17, 2006) --- Trompeter, a leading provider of interconnects for military and aerospace communications systems, announced that there legacy 70/370, 80/380, and 150/3150 series twinax/triax connectors - mainstays in MIL-STD-1553B data bus applications - will support the emerging 40 Mbps data rate for military avionics applications. Robust in mechanical and electrical design, each of these six connector series is performance-rated to 500 MHz and delivers error-free digital signal transmission.
Trompeter twinax connectors support computerized/multiplexed digital data distribution systems servicing Command, Control, Communications, Computers and Intelligence (C4I) functions originally designed for military aircraft and now widely deployed on land, sea, and air vehicles. They are designed to protect data signals from extraneous noise through non-signal-carrying shielding. Trompeter provides matching twinax and triax connectors and cable for improving the transmission capabilities and interference rejection of MIL-STD-1553B data transmission systems.
“Trompeter 1553 interconnect products are ready now for the emerging higher data rates,” said Bill Spink, director of engineering for Trompeter. “As component designers develop the active electronics to support the 40 Mbps data rate for 1553B, we want to assure our long-standing military customers that the Trompeter products they depend on today will deliver the same reliable performance as their platforms are retrofitted for higher data rates.”
